The addictive quality of these fast-paced games is deeply rooted in psychological principles. The variable ratio reinforcement schedule – where rewards are dispensed after an unpredictable number of attempts – is a key factor. Players aren't sure when they'll achieve a high score or unlock a new cosmetic item, which keeps them motivated to continue playing. The game also provides a sense of agency; players feel in control of the chicken's destiny, even though luck plays a significant role. This feeling of control, combined with the instant gratification of earning points and progressing, creates a powerful feedback loop that keeps players engaged. The designs of these games are carefully calibrated to exploit these psychological triggers, creating experiences that are intensely rewarding and habit-forming.

While many versions of this game are free to play, developers often employ various monetization strategies to generate revenue. One common approach is the use of in-app purchases, allowing players to buy cosmetic items, power-ups, or remove advertisements. A balanced approach is crucial; aggressive monetization can alienate players, while a more subtle approach can provide a sustainable revenue stream without compromising the gameplay experience. Rewarded video ads – where players can opt to watch an advertisement in exchange for a reward – are another popular option, offering a non-intrusive way to generate revenue while providing value to the player. Subscription models, offering premium features or exclusive content, are also becoming increasingly common.
